Given, total number of students = 1800 Number of students who opted basketball = 750 Number of students who opted cricket = 800 TIPS \[\therefore \] Number of students who opted table tennis = Total number of students - Number of students, who opted (basketball + cricket) \[=1800-(750+800)=1800-1550=250\] (a) Required ratio \[\text{=}\frac{\text{Number of students who opted basketball}}{\text{Number of students who opted table}\,\text{tennis}}\] \[=\frac{750}{250}=\frac{75}{25}\] [dividing numerator and denominator by 10] \[=\frac{75}{25}=\frac{75\div 25}{75\div 25}=\frac{3}{1}=3:1\] [\[\because \]HCF of 75 and 25 = 25] (b) Required ratio \[=\frac{\text{Number of students who opted cricket}}{\text{Number of students who opted basketball}}\] \[=\frac{800}{750}=\frac{80}{75}\] [dividing numerator and denominator by 10] \[=\frac{80\div 5}{75\div 5}=\frac{16}{15}=16:15\]\[\left[ \begin{align} & \because 80=2\times 2\times 5\times 2\times 2 \\ & \text{and}\,75=3\times 5\times 5 \\ & \therefore \,\text{HCF}\,\text{of}\,80\,\text{and}\,75=5 \\ \end{align} \right]\] (c) Required ratio \[=\frac{\text{Number of students who opted basketball}}{\text{Total number of students}}\] \[=\frac{750}{1800}=\frac{75}{180}\] [dividing numerator and denominator by 10] \[=\frac{75\div 15}{180\div 15}=\frac{5}{12}=5:12\] \[\left[ \begin{align} & \because \,75=3\times 5\times \,\text{and}\,180=3\times 5\times 3\times 2\times 2 \\ & \therefore \,\text{HCF}\,\text{of}\,75\,\text{and}\,180=3\times 5=15 \\ \end{align} \right]\]
